-
使用load()方法通过Ajax请求加载服务器中的数据,并把返回的数据放置到指定的元素中,它的调用格式为: load(url,[data],[callback]) 参数url为加载服务器地址,可选项data参数为请求时发送的数据,callback参数为数据请求成功后,执行的回调函数。 当点击“加载”按钮时,通过调用load()方法向服务器请求加载fruit.html文件中的内容,当加载成功后,先显示数据,并将按钮变为不可用。查看全部
-
使用fadeIn()与fadeOut()方法实现淡入淡出效果 fadeIn()和fadeOut()方法可以实现元素的淡入淡出效果,前者淡入隐藏的元素,后者可以淡出可见的元素,它们的调用格式分别为: $(selector).fadeIn(speed,[callback])和$(selector).fadeOut(speed,[callback]) 其中参数speed为淡入淡出的速度,callback参数为完成后执行的回调函数名。查看全部
-
stop() (selector).stop([clearQueue],[goToEnd]) clearQueue参数,可选,规定是否停止被选元素所有加入队列的动画。 goToEnd 参数,可选,规定是否允许完成当前的动画(直接显示当前动画的最终结果)。 该参数只有在设置了clearQueue参数才能使用,默认值为false。查看全部
-
stop()方法的功能是在动画完成之前,停止当前正在执行的动画效果,这些效果包括滑动、淡入淡出和自定义的动画, clearQueue为true立刻中断所有动画效果 goToEnd为true直接将当前动画省去过程展现最终结果 按照上面的代码,你需要点两次按钮,就可以理解这两个参数是什么意思了查看全部
-
append(content)方法的功能是向指定的元素中追加内容,被追加的content参数,可以是字符、HTML元素标记,还可以是一个返回字符串内容的函数。查看全部
-
delay是对动画队列的延时,而不是实时生效的查看全部
-
使用removeAttr(name)和removeClass(class)分别可以实现移除元素的属性和样式的功能,前者方法中参数表示移除属性名,后者方法中参数则表示移除的样式名查看全部
-
当图片动画正在执行时,点击“延时”按钮,调用delay()方法中止当前正在执行的图片动画效果,当超过设置的延时值时,动画效果继续执行。查看全部
-
只有数字值可创建动画(比如 "margin:30px")。字符串值无法创建动画(比如 "background-color:red")。 注释:CSS 样式使用 DOM 名称(比如 "fontSize")来设置,而非 CSS 名称(比如 "font-size")。查看全部
-
$(function () { $("span").animate({ left: "+=100px" }, 3000, function () { $(this).animate({ height: '+=30px', width: '+=30px' }, 3000, function () { $("#tip").html("执行完成!"); }); }); });查看全部
-
调用animate()方法不仅可以制作简单渐渐变大的动画效果,而且还能制作移动位置的动画,在移动位置之前,必须将被移元素的“position”属性值设为“absolute”或“relative”,否则,该元素移动不了。查看全部
-
animate只能针对数值变化做动画,w3c原文(只有数字值可创建动画(比如 "margin:30px")。字符串值无法创建动画(比如 "background-color:red")。)查看全部
-
通过addClass()和css()方法可以方便地操作元素中的样式,前者括号中的参数为增加元素的样式名称,后者直接将样式的属性内容写在括号中。查看全部
-
$(selector).animate({params},speed,[callback]) 其中,params参数为制作动画效果的CSS属性名与值,speed参数为动画的效果的速度,单位为毫秒,可选项callback参数为动画完成时执行的回调函数名。查看全部
-
$(function () { $("span").each(function (index) { switch (index) { case 0: $(this).fadeTo(2000,0.3); break; case 1: $(this).fadeTo(2000,0.6); break; case 2: $(this).fadeTo(2000,0.9); break; }查看全部
举报
0/150
提交
取消